当前位置: 首页 > news >正文

教学实践:如何在计算机视觉课程中快速集成Z-Image-Turbo

教学实践:如何在计算机视觉课程中快速集成Z-Image-Turbo

作为一名计算机视觉课程的讲师,我最近在准备生成式AI的教学内容时,发现学生常因本地环境配置差异导致课堂进度延误。经过多次测试,Z-Image-Turbo凭借其亚秒级图像生成能力和统一的预置环境,完美解决了这一问题。本文将分享如何快速集成该工具到教学环境中,确保所有学生都能同步实践。

这类任务通常需要 GPU 环境,目前 CSDN 算力平台提供了包含该镜像的预置环境,可快速部署验证。

为什么选择Z-Image-Turbo教学?

Z-Image-Turbo 是阿里开源的创新图像生成模型,其核心优势包括:

  • 极速生成:仅需8步推理即可输出高质量图像(传统模型需50+步)
  • 低资源消耗:61.5亿参数实现优于200亿参数模型的性能
  • 中文友好:对复杂提示词的理解和渲染表现稳定
  • 教学适配:支持统一环境部署,避免学生本地配置差异

实测在生成512×512图像时,单次推理耗时约0.8秒,非常适合课堂实时演示。

快速部署教学环境

基础环境准备

  1. 选择支持GPU的云环境(如CSDN算力平台)
  2. 搜索并拉取预装Z-Image-Turbo的镜像
  3. 分配至少16GB显存的GPU实例

启动后验证环境是否正常:

python -c "import z_image; print(z_image.__version__)"

统一访问配置

为所有学生创建共享访问入口:

  1. 在镜像中启用Jupyter Notebook服务
  2. 设置访问密码和端口映射
  3. 通过内网穿透工具暴露公网URL

典型配置示例:

# jupyter_notebook_config.py c.NotebookApp.ip = '0.0.0.0' c.NotebookApp.port = 8888 c.NotebookApp.password = 'sha1:your_hashed_password'

课堂演示流程设计

基础生成演示

设计分阶段实验内容:

  1. 单图生成:演示基础文本到图像转换python from z_image import turbo_generate image = turbo_generate("一只戴眼镜的熊猫在写代码") image.save("output.png")

  2. 参数对比:调整steps和guidance_scale

  3. steps: 4/8/12步生成质量对比
  4. guidance_scale: 3.0/7.0/15.0的细节差异

  5. 批量生成:使用相同种子保证结果可复现python images = [turbo_generate("星空下的城市", seed=42) for _ in range(5)]

常见教学问题应对

  • 显存不足:限制生成分辨率(默认512×512)
  • 中文乱码:添加language="zh"参数
  • 风格控制:使用预置的LoRA适配器(需提前加载)

课后实践任务设计

基础任务

  • 生成10张不同主题的图像
  • 对比steps参数对生成速度的影响
  • 尝试修改提示词中的形容词/场景描述

进阶挑战

  • 使用图生图模式实现风格迁移
  • 组合多个LoRA适配器生成特定风格
  • 通过API开发简易Web界面

教学效果优化建议

  1. 预生成案例库:提前准备典型问题的生成结果
  2. 错误收集表:记录学生常见报错及解决方案
  3. 资源监控:使用nvidia-smi观察显存占用

典型问题解决方案:

# 显存不足时清理缓存 torch.cuda.empty_cache()

通过统一环境部署Z-Image-Turbo,我的课程实验环节效率提升了3倍。现在学生可以专注于创意实现而非环境调试,课后作业完成率也显著提高。建议首次使用时预留1小时进行环境测试,后续课程即可流畅运行。不妨现在就试试这个教学利器吧!

http://www.jsqmd.com/news/216537/

相关文章:

  • 非光滑复合优化加速邻近梯度算法【附代码】
  • 进化多目标优化算法设计与实现【附代码】
  • 终极对比:本地部署vs云端Z-Image-Turbo镜像,哪种方式更适合你的项目?
  • 毕业设计救星:基于预装镜像的Z-Image-Turbo二次开发全指南
  • Z-Image-Turbo多GPU部署指南:如何实现高并发图像生成
  • 快速迭代:阿里通义Z-Image-Turbo开发测试环境搭建
  • 毕业设计救星:基于预置镜像的Z-Image-Turbo二次开发实战
  • 两通道正交镜像滤波器组系数稀疏优化【附代码】
  • ue 编译
  • AI绘画工作坊必备:15分钟搭建Z-Image-Turbo教学环境
  • 程序员的终身学习:如何应对技术迭代的加速?
  • 教学实践:如何在计算机课堂快速部署Z-Image-Turbo实验环境
  • 通达信MACD公式
  • 同城配送一致性车辆路径优化模型【附代码】
  • 快速内容生产:自媒体如何用Z-Image-Turbo云端环境保持日更创作
  • 无需等待!即刻体验Z-Image-Turbo:云端GPU环境快速搭建手册
  • 成本优化指南:按需使用Z-Image-Turbo云端GPU的聪明方法
  • Z-Image-Turbo性能对决:云端GPU vs 本地部署实测指南
  • 教育场景应用:阿里通义Z-Image-Turbo课堂教学快速部署
  • 教育创新:在中小学信息技术课引入AI图像生成实践
  • 效能比拼:实测Z-Image-Turbo在不同云平台上的性价比
  • Z-Image-Turbo多模态应用:快速搭建图文生成联合模型
  • 模型微调不求人:用云端GPU快速训练专属风格的Z-Image-Turbo
  • 全网最全专科生必用TOP8 AI论文写作软件测评
  • 博弈思想多目标优化算法【附代码】
  • 计算机毕业设计springboot基于SpringBoot的童车销售平台 基于Spring Boot的儿童推车在线销售系统设计与实现 Spring Boot框架下的童车电商销售平台开发
  • Python多进程:自动化测试中的5种运用场景
  • 群体智能优化深度学习恶意代码检测【附代码】
  • 【实证分析】上市公司微观企业劳动力生产率数据-含代码及原始数据(1999-2024年)
  • 成本优化指南:如何按需使用云端Z-Image-Turbo,避免不必要的GPU资源浪费